This is such a deep QB class, it is a good year to need a QB. I think Rosen and Darnold will most likely go 1 and 2, Mayfield will probably go between 5 and 15. The next cluster of QBs is where it gets interesting because there is not much separation. Allen is tough to figure out, he could go from top 10 to the end of round 2. I believe Jackson and White will go in round 2 and there is a good chance Rudolph goes in round 2 as well. I watched games on all the QBs over the weekend and I have Mike White as the fourth QB (I know none of the draft experts agree with that but they are wrong all of the time). You don't find many seniors that have his arm strength, accuracy, and production that make it into the second round. I completely agree though, those are the guys I have a first round grade on. Allen has major red flags (completion percentage, accuracy drops off after first read, misses easy throws), Jackson has great tools and should be the next Vick with a creative OC but if you don't have one he will fail, and I am not sure Rudolph has the arm strength of a starting NFL QB. I still need to watch more games on Falk, I didn't see many NFL throws on tape, that offence if tough to evaluate. Ya he will probably go in round 2 unless he blows up the combine. -

1) Try to sign Kirk Cousins- Bring him in and see if he is a believer in what Sean McDermott is doing. I would offer him a similar contract to Carr and Stafford. If he is trying to be a 30 million per year guy, I'm out. 2) Sign a lower level Vet and trade up to the top 5-10 for Mayfield- I think Mayfield is the best QB prospect in the draft, if he was two inches taller he would be the unquestioned number 1 QB in the class. Darnold and Rosen are much riskier prospects than Mayfield and I am not willing to trade up into the top 5 for either of them. I think both number ones and a number 5 should get it done. I would be willing to part with one assesst in next years draft if need be. 3) Sign one of the Vikings QBs and try to trade down to early round two. In round two I am drafting either Rudolph or White, hopefully I get to pick my favourite of the two. I would be comfortable with any of those QB situations heading into next season.
